Injuries Associated with Running Sport

Running is the best exercise for the aged, but it is also associated with some injuries. Most of the injuries realized by runners are associated with excessive running. The most rampant running injuries for aged runners include back pain, hamstring injury, heel pain, stress fracture and shin splints. These injuries are treated in various ways. The standard treatment is physical therapy (Martins et al., 2015). The treatment can be used to reduce back pain, hamstring injury, and shin splints. Some of the treatments that are used to relieve this pain include rest, pain medications, anti-inflammatory drugs and orthotics, which applies to runners who have different, leg lengths.

How exercises changes the bone tissues

Exercises are critical regarding the bone building. The aged are susceptible to bone malfunctions because as one age, the bones become weak. However, exercises make the bones and body tissues to revive the strength back. Exercises increase muscle density hence reducing the cases of bone fractures (Ngandu et al., 2015). As the muscles pull together during the exercises, they promote bone growth. Even the doctors recommend body exercises to cure the flesh and bone ailments. Body exercises makes the bones flexible, this condition in support of the muscles allows posture and movement, hence reducing bone fragility (Ngandu et al., 2015). Exercises also, improve the well-being of bones by intensifying the muscles pulls around the bones
